Default With the flurry of injuries, sit Fleury tonight?

I know to never sit your stud goalies, but...............

Against the Wings with the big names injured I don't see him having stellar stats tonight.

Thoughts?

I would start him. Personally, for my studs, I'd rather start a poor performance than bench a good one. It could be a risk and he could struggle, or he could stand on his head and steal the game. Especially in H2H leagues, I will always start my studs unless it's a late week strategic move when I'm ahead in the categories. I'd rather go for it, rather than play it safe. It's no fun with the latter. Just my opinion.
